Fujitsu Siemens Stylistic ST5010 review

Processor
Processor manufacturer: Intel
Processor model: Pentium M
Clock speed: 1 GHz
Motherboard
Chipset: Intel 855GME
Data bus speed: 400 MHz
Memory
RAM installed: 512 MB
Number of memory slots: 2
RAM capacity: 2 GB
RAM type: DDR SDRAM
Memory specification compliance: PC2700
Interfaces & networking
VGA (analogue): 1
Infrared: 1
Docking station port: yes
USB: 2
FireWire (IEEE 1394): 1
Wireless LAN: Intel PRO Wireless 2200BG (802.11b/g)
Ethernet: 10/100/1000 Base-T Ethernet
Modem: 56Kbps, V.92
Expansion slots
PC Card: 1 x Type II
Smartcard: yes
Flash card: SD/MMC
Hard drive storage
Hard drive interface type: Ultra ATA/100
Hard drive size: 60 GB
Rotation speed: 4200 rpm
Storage controller: Ultra-ATA/100
Video
Graphics processor: Intel Extreme Graphics 2
Graphics RAM: 96 MB
Graphics memory technology: Dynamic Video Memory Technology 2
Display
Display technology: colour TFT (transmissive touch-screen)
Display diagonal size: 12.1 in
Maximum resolution: 1024x768 pixels
Input
Pointing devices: stylus + active touchscreen
Keyboard: optional
Cabinet (chassis)
Dimensions (W x H x D): 32.4x2.09x22 cm
Weight: 1.54 kg
OS & software
Operating system: Windows XP Tablet PC Edition
Software included: Microsoft OneNote 2003, utilities
Audio
Audio processor: ALC202
Microphone: yes
Speakers: mono
Audio connectors: microphone, line-in
Service & support
Standard warranty: 3 years
Service & support details: collect & return (international)
Battery
Battery technology: Li-ion
Battery capacity: 4400 mAh
Miscellaneous
Accessories: Tablet Dock (£227), IR keyboard (£60)
